Five Unexpected American Wine Regions

It's time to look beyond the West Coast—to these Vineyard-rich states.

June 2011 Issue

Virginia

Scene: Rebounding from a mid-century low point of 15 grape-yielding acres, the state's viticulture now includes 140 wineries, many of which have a knack for European varietals.

Winery: Founded by Italian vintners, Barbours­ville Vineyards proves Old Dominion wines deserve global attention.

Bottle: 2006's Octagon, a velvety blend of four red, traditionally French grapes. $40; barboursvillecellar.com
